Communications and Marketing Manager
(Maternity leave replacement – 1 year, full-time, based in Kyiv)
The Communications and Marketing Manager contributes to the WWF mission in general and to the WWF-Ukraine’s annual objectives through leadership in implementing communications plans, goals and programs crosscutting different conservation projects/functions in alignment with the overall WWF-Ukraine Communications and Marketing strategy. (Maternity leave replacement – 1 year, full-time, based in Kyiv)
The Manager will report to the Strategic Development, Partnerships and Brand Manager (WWF-Ukraine) and Director of Marketing and Partnerships (WWF-CEE).
